Lapham rising
2006 · Book · Roger Rosenblatt
FictionLiteratureHamptons (N.Y.) -- Fiction.Translations into EnglishFiction, humorous, generalLong island (n.y.), fiction
Harry March is something of a wreck and more than half nuts. Up until now, he has lived peacefully on an island in the Hamptons with his talking dog, Hector, a born-again Evangelical and unapologetic capitalist. But March’s life starts to completely unravel when Lapham—an ostentatious multimillionaire who made his fortune on asparagus tongs—begins construction of a gargantuan mansion just across the way. To Harry, Lapham’s monstrosity-to-be represents the fetid and corrupt excess that has ruined modern civilization. Which means, quite simply, that this is war. by Roger Rosenblatt
